My better half of over 40 years was feeling the need to visit Holy Island (lindesfarne), so i had been looking. Then saw an old working mate passing thru Nottingham station, where I work, Where have you been Lindesfarne he says, he recommends staying at Berwick, on the main line, and has a Bus service linked to the Tide Timetable that calls at the Station.
So looked for B & B's in Berwick, fell upon www.berwickbedandbreakfast.co.uk this site gives about 20 places. Most seemed booked but got two nights at Ben More House.
When we arrived, there were many NO VANCANCY signs up. It transpired it was Heritage Weekend with an OPEN DOORS policy, which meant FREE ENTRY to all places, what a bonus.
We arrived at Berwick Station bang on time (Well done CRoss Country Trains). although I had a Map printed, there is a good one outside the station. Also checked bus times for Lindesfarne , service 477, runs Weds/Sat. Showed Dep at 12:15 on Sat with return leaving Holy Island at 17:05.
Started to walk from station to Ben More House (only took about 15 mins), intreagued that we seemed to be also following signs for BEER & FOOD FESTIVAL this way. Turned out that the Beer tent was only about 100 yards from Ben Mores front door.
Ben More is a 3 story Grade 2 listed Georgian Townhouse.
It has a spacious House Room on the first floor. The other two rooms are in the out building in the Garden. A double called the Stable Room, this is the one we had on the ground floor with another twin The Loft Room above.
The stable room has a very confortable double bed. A single wardrobe adequte for short stays. Also plenty of Draw space in a Dressing table and bed side draws. There are good bedside lights. A flat screen TV on the wall with multi channels , includes Sky News/Sports.
It has ensuite. Excellent Shower with press button for start/stop. so once you have adjusted for tempreture you just press button next time. Toilet. Vanity sink is a bit small and has cold tap with small unit for hot water so not a lot of space, but OK.
Towels supplied were fluffy and excellent. vanity items also supplied Shower Gel/ Shampoo Sathchets/ Soad and bath hats.
There is a tea making tray. Coffee/Tea (Plain/Earl Gray) Milk Satchets but owner also supplies fresh milk and there is a tiny fridge to keep it in.
In one draw there were two wine classes and cork screw, as out side there is a table and chairs in the garden to take advantage of.
Lynne the owner has only been there two years but seems to be making good progress with the garden which was just concrete when she arrived.
Breakfast is served in the House on the Front Ground Floor room which benifits from the morning sunshine. It has three tables and is a very bright room. Breakfast is very good. There is a full range of cerial including a very good local suppiled Muslie. A full Enlish is on offer again with pride in local sourced ingrediants. Local Free Range Eggs, local Sausage and bacon. Toast Brown/White. Tea/Coffee (plenty of).
Lynn is a lovely lady, and issues you with Keys for Outer Front Door, Inner door and room Keys. She seems to have good knowledge of local walks and information. She offers lifts to the station on leaving.
Lynn does have a friendly dog, but it knows the breakfast room is out of bounds, and we found it no bother.
The couple above us in the loft room did not make a lot of noise, but is you are a late riser or early sleeper, the House Room or the Loft may the better option.
The Cost was £58 per night for the double with breakfast.
Address Ben More House 51 Church Street Berwick upon Tweed
Tel 01289 309274.
Berwick is not a large place but the location was excellent. Seemed everthing was within 5-10 mins walk.
